Temperomandibular joint is:

A
Devoid of the synovial membrane.
B
Has no synovial fluid.
C
Has rudimentary synovial membrane.
D
The synovial membrane does not cover the articular surface.
High-Yield Explanation
Temporo-mandibular joint is weight-bearing joint though not covered by hyaline cartilage like sterno-clavicular joint. Clavicle ossifies at five weeks followed by mandible at six weeks. Absence of hyaline cartilage is because no cartilaginous precursor exists at that time. This does not mean that the joint is non-weight bearing, it is the early ossification which has made the joint free of hyaline cartilage.
